Could Spider-Man Appear in Venom: The Last Dance?
During a fan event in Mexico, Tom Hardy added fuel to the fire when asked about Spider-Man showing up in Venom: The Last Dance. His response? “There are always possibilities.” With a sly grin, Hardy acknowledged that this is the “last movie” in the Venom series, leaving the door wide open for a potential Spidey-Venom crossover. While he didn’t confirm anything, he teasingly added, “I would love that,” which sent fans into a frenzy. Could this be the epic moment we’ve all been waiting for?

Spider-Man’s Role in the MCU: Is a Crossover Imminent?
Tom Holland’s Spider-Man is already slated for big things in the MCU, with rumours swirling that he will play a significant role in the upcoming Avengers: Doomsday. But that’s not all—there’s been talk that Spider-Man 4 will delve into multiverse territory, potentially featuring Holland teaming up with Eddie Brock to take on Knull. With Spider-Man 4 expected in 2026, this could be the perfect launching pad for this epic crossover.
